Responsibilities

Patrol and enforce parking regulations in City employee and public parking areas, issue citations, coordinate towing, and ensure proper meter function
Maintain safety and order by directing traffic, responding to disturbances or emergencies, and acting as a first responder when needed
Support motor pool operations by assigning vehicles, directing parking, refueling, scheduling maintenance, and delivering City vehicles
Assist the public and City employees by providing information, guidance, and support on parking, facilities, and City policies
Document and report incidents through accurate recordkeeping, incident reports, and, when necessary, court testimony
Perform other duties and responsibilities as needed for this position

Required

At time of application, you must be a citizen, national or permanent resident alien of the United States or a non-citizen eligible under federal law for unrestricted employment
Equivalent to graduation from high school. Responsible work experience which demonstrated the ability to perform the essential functions of the job may be substituted for education
One year of work experience involving public contact
Valid registration as a Guard with the State of Hawaii Board of Private Detectives and Guards (i.e., possession of a valid State of Hawaii Guard license), at time of application
Possession of a valid driver's license (automobile/Type 3), prior to appointment
Possession of a special police commission prior to completion of probation. During the probationary period, selectees shall be fingerprinted, photographed, and subject to a background investigation by the Honolulu Police Department
U.S. Citizen
21 years of age or older
Any person convicted of a felony, or a misdemeanor involving moral turpitude, or of any criminal assault shall not be eligible for a special police commission

Benefits

Vacation: Employees may earn up to 21 days per year.
Sick Leave: Employees may earn up to 21 days per year.
Holidays: 13 days a year; 14 days during election years.
Training and Development: Computer, career, and personal enhancement courses are offered; curriculum designed for employee, supervisory, and management development.
Medical, Dental, Prescription Drug, and Vision Care: Various health insurance plans are available. Premiums are subsidized by the City and deductible from pre-tax income for participants of the Premium Conversion Plan (PCP).
Group Life Insurance: No cost for eligible employees.
Deferred Compensation Plan: Invest in your future...choose to defer part of your pre-tax income for retirement.
Retirement Plan: The Employees' Retirement System (ERS) of the State of Hawaii administers retirement benefits for State and County employees. Employee contribution required.
Commuter Choice Pre-Tax Benefits: Employees may designate certain transportation expenses (TheBus, LOTMA, Vanpool Hawaii, etc.) as a pre-tax item
Parking: Some job locations offer parking on-site; others may have access to parking at low monthly rates.
Direct Deposit: Direct deposit of paychecks to a designated financial institution is available.
Employee Assistance Program (EAP): Confidential, professional counseling and resource referral.
Public Service Loan Forgiveness (PSLF) Program: A federal program forgiving the balance of federal student loans for individuals working in public service.
